The Shift in Chennai’s Property Market
Chennai real estate has seen big changes since the pandemic. The demand for spacious homes, affordable apartments, and integrated township projects has grown. Many people are searching for residential properties in Chennai that offer more space and comfort, especially with work-from-home becoming common. If you’re considering buying a flat or a villa, you’ll notice that areas like OMR, GST Road, Perambur, and the city outskirts are gaining popularity for their affordable housing options and better living environments.

Why Chennai’s Suburbs Are Gaining Attention
The move towards suburban living is one of the top real estate trends in Chennai. Homebuyers are looking for peaceful neighborhoods with good amenities. Suburban areas offer modern apartments, luxury villas, and gated communities at lower prices than central Chennai. Plus, new infrastructure projects — like metro extensions and road upgrades — make commuting easier and boost property values.

Things to Watch Out For
While Chennai’s real estate offers many benefits, there are challenges to keep in mind. Monsoon seasons can cause waterlogging in some areas, so check the drainage facilities before investing. Also, like any major city, property registration and approvals can take time. It’s wise to work with a trusted real estate agent in Chennai who can guide you through the legal and regulatory processes.
